User interfaces, user experience designs, and interactive prototypes may all be made using the cloud-based design and prototyping application Figma. Figma, Inc. created it, and it was published in 2016. Designers, product managers, and teams that work together on design projects frequently use Figma.
Here is how Figma functions:
1. Cloud-based Platform: Figma is totally cloud-based, which means that the design files are kept on Figma's servers. This allows for seamless sharing and real-time collaboration among team members.
2. Browser and Desktop Apps: Figma can be viewed via a web browser or using desktop programs that are readily available for Windows and macOS. Designers can now work from any computer or device with an internet connection thanks to this freedom.
3. Design Canvas: When you first launch Figma, you are given a white canvas on which to begin designing. With layers, tools, and properties panels on the left and the design canvas in the center, the interface resembles that of many other design programs.
4. Editing with vectors: Figma has powerful vector editing features that make it simple for designers to create and alter shapes, icons, and illustrations.
5. Components and Styles: Support for reusable components and styles is one of Figma's key advantages. Designers may easily specify styles and develop components that can be used uniformly throughout the design, such as buttons and navigation bars, and modified globally.
6. Real-time collaboration is possible because of Figma's cloud-based platform, which enables numerous team members to collaborate on the same design file at once. Designers, developers, and stakeholders may easily collaborate and offer input in real-time thanks to this capability.
7. Design professionals may construct interactive prototypes and mimic user interactions with Figma's prototyping tools. This is useful for user experience testing and improvement.
8. Design versioning: Figma preserves design history automatically, making it simple to go back and change a design as necessary.
9. Platforms for code handoff, version control, and design system administration are just a few of the platforms that Figma interfaces with in addition to other well-known design and collaboration tools.
A powerful tool for both individual designers and design teams to expedite their creative workflow and create high-quality digital goods, Figma has grown in popularity due to its user-friendly interface, cross-platform flexibility, and collaborative capabilities.
To maintain motivation in coding, set specific objectives, establish a routine, find your coding flow, use positive reinforcement, maintain organization, read articles, watch videos, follow coding-related social media accounts, learn new programming languages, join coding groups, track your work, take rests, maintain a healthy lifestyle, accept challenges, and visualize success. Setting clear goals and creating a routine for your coding job helps maintain momentum. Work on assignments appropriate for your level of experience to enter the "flow" state, and avoid simple or challenging activities. Use positive reinforcement and celebrate accomplishments to keep your drive high. Maintain organization by keeping your workspace clean and organized, reading articles, watching videos, and following coding-related social media accounts to find inspiration. Learn new languages, frameworks, or technologies to keep your skills fresh. Join coding groups or open-source projects to foster a...
Python is a well-liked programming language that can be used for many things, including backend web development . Numerous considerations must be made when contrasting Python with other backend programming languages, and the final decision is made in light of the project's particular needs and preferences. A few comparisons between Python and other backend languages are shown below: 1. Node.js (JavaScript) vs. Python Python: Python is a well-liked language among both novice and seasoned developers due to its readability and simplicity . It has many different web development libraries and frameworks, including Pyramid, Flask, and Django. Because of its synchronous nature , Python works well for CPU-intensive applications. JavaScript-based Node.js is renowned for its event-driven, non-blocking I/O approach . The processing of concurrent operations and I/O-bound tasks, such as real-time applications, chat applications, and streaming services , is made possible by this, and these j...
RapidAPI is a platform that, as of my most recent update in September 2021, enables developers to find, connect to, and manage APIs (Application Programming Interfaces) from a variety of sources. A set of guidelines and procedures known as an API makes it possible for various software programs to converse and interact with one another. Developers can access a variety of APIs more easily thanks to RapidAPI's role as a mediator between API providers and programmers without having to worry about complicated individual integration issues. Using a single set of credentials, developers can access a variety of services, data, and functionality from diverse sources. It offers a consistent interface for working with many APIs. RapidAPI provides a number of features, such as: 1. A huge selection of APIs from various categories, including weather, social media, payment gateways, data analytics, etc., may be found in the API marketplace. 2. Tools for controlling access to APIs and managing ...
Comments
Post a Comment